Political Party Activity
Australian Labor Party (ALP). Joined Party in 1971. Held position of Branch President, Branch Secretary , Federal Executive Council and State Executive Council delegate, delegate to State Conference and Area Campaign Director in two State and two Federal elections.
Qualifications, occupations and interests
Architect. Educated at Albury High School and University of Sydney. Bachelor of Architecture 1957. Travelled to Italy on Italian Government Scholarship in 1958. Master of Architecture at Yale University 1960. Worked in United States of America, United Kingdom and France. Returned to Australia in 1964. Architect in Bowral and Camden electorates.
